Here are some tips to keep in mind:
- Personalize the email: Address the client by name, and make sure you've done your research on their company and interests.
- Keep it concise: Get straight to the point and avoid lengthy emails.
- Show value: Highlight the benefits of your service or product and how it can solve a problem or improve their business.
- Be respectful: Avoid being pushy or aggressive, and show that you respect their time and expertise.
- Proofread: Make sure to proofread your email for grammar, spelling, and punctuation errors.
